hey there

trying to do an internet transfer to an fnb account, and it wont accept the universal fnb branch code as the branch code ?

any help
 
I just tried adding a new beneficiary using the global code 250655, worked like a charm... what error are you getting 4cer?
 
trying to do a one off payment, it asks for the branch code, type in the universal one, says its invalid?

will making it any fnb branch code work?
 
trying to do a one off payment, it asks for the branch code, type in the universal one, says its invalid?
will making it any fnb branch code work?

Just add it as a beneficiary...no need to worry about the branch code then. I cannot comment about making payments to 'random' branch codes. The banks need to remove the stupid branch codes in any case....
 
adding as a beneficiary worked. that is so backward!
